Advice on "removed listing" please

Hi,
I won an item on Sunday 29th May and paid at once by Pay Pal. I received email from seller saying that it would be posted on Tuesday.
Today (Thursday) I have got an email from eBay saying that the "Listing has been removed & sellers trading privileges have been suspended". It goes on to tell me
a)not to pay (too late) or
b)to ask for a refund or
c)to review the "Buyer Complaint Process" at Pay Pal.

What would you do?

The details of the listing and bid history etc have disappeared from "My eBay" and the item number does not come up when I do a search. Seems a bit late to "remove a listing" several days after the auction has been won???!!! But it doesn't look as though the seller has posted the item as I would have expected it to have got here by now (2 other wins on same day arrived yesterday).
Any advice most welcome. :confused:

    If you use the invoice button *before* paying by paypal you do get the sellers address which as you say is useful. However I certainly would never pay for anything by cheque or postal order, if the seller does a runner you might have their address but no way of getting your money back unless you really feel up to threatening them, which isn't my style.

    With paypal, just bung in a chargeback as soon as things look wrong.
